Classic Lazy Princess Elements

The foundation of any lazy princess costume centers on a flowing, comfortable dress or gown in pastel colors like pink, lavender, or soft blue. Look for materials like satin, chiffon, or velvet that drape elegantly while allowing easy movement. Essential accessories include a delicate tiara or crown, preferably with faux gems or pearls that catch the light.

Modern Anime-Inspired Variations

For anime fans, consider incorporating elements from popular lazy princess characters like Princess Syalis from "Sleepy Princess in the Demon Castle" or similar archetypes. These costumes often feature more elaborate details like puffy sleeves, intricate lace trim, and layered skirts. Don't forget comfortable slippers or ballet flats – a lazy princess prioritizes comfort above all.

DIY Tips and Accessories

Essential Props

- Oversized pillows or stuffed animals to carry

- A decorative sleep mask worn on the forehead

- Fake jewelry that looks expensive but feels light

- A small blanket or throw styled as a royal cape

Makeup and Hair

Opt for a "just woke up" glam look with tousled waves, soft pink blush, and subtle eye makeup. Consider temporary hair chalk in pastel shades for added whimsy.

Budget-Friendly Options

Thrift stores often have formal dresses that can be transformed with simple modifications like adding ribbon trim or removing sleeves. Craft stores provide affordable tiaras, fake gems, and fabric paint for customization.
